The Trade Desk, Inc. (NASDAQ:TTD – Get Free Report) insider Jay R. Grant sold 18,524 shares of the firm’s stock in a transaction dated Monday, December 30th. The stock was sold at an average price of $119.35, for a total value of $2,210,839.40. Following the completion of the transaction, the insider now owns 169,464 shares of the company’s stock, valued at approximately $20,225,528.40. This represents a 9.85 % decrease in their position. The sale was disclosed in a document filed with the Securities & Exchange Commission, which can be accessed through this hyperlink.
Trade Desk Price Performance
TTD opened at $121.84 on Friday. The stock’s 50 day simple moving average is $126.56 and its 200 day simple moving average is $111.09. The firm has a market cap of $60.14 billion, a price-to-earnings ratio of 199.74, a PEG ratio of 6.00 and a beta of 1.43. The Trade Desk, Inc. has a 1 year low of $61.47 and a 1 year high of $141.53.
Wall Street Analysts Forecast Growth
TTD has been the subject of a number of analyst reports. Cantor Fitzgerald restated a “neutral” rating and issued a $110.00 price objective on shares of Trade Desk in a research report on Monday, October 7th. Oppenheimer raised their price target on shares of Trade Desk from $120.00 to $135.00 and gave the company an “outperform” rating in a report on Friday, November 8th. Loop Capital upped their price target on shares of Trade Desk from $120.00 to $145.00 and gave the stock a “buy” rating in a report on Monday, November 11th. New Street Research raised Trade Desk from a “sell” rating to a “neutral” rating and lifted their price objective for the company from $85.00 to $115.00 in a research note on Monday, November 25th. Finally, BTIG Research upped their target price on Trade Desk from $114.00 to $142.00 and gave the stock a “buy” rating in a research note on Wednesday, October 30th. One equities research analyst has rated the stock with a sell rating, six have issued a hold rating and twenty-four have issued a buy rating to the company’s stock. According to data from MarketBeat.com, Trade Desk currently has a consensus rating of “Moderate Buy” and a consensus price target of $129.14.
Institutional Inflows and Outflows
Hedge funds have recently made changes to their positions in the company. Edgewood Management LLC grew its holdings in Trade Desk by 133.3% in the 3rd quarter. Edgewood Management LLC now owns 9,934,156 shares of the technology company’s stock worth $1,089,280,000 after acquiring an additional 5,675,571 shares during the last quarter. Jennison Associates LLC grew its stake in shares of Trade Desk by 11.0% in the third quarter. Jennison Associates LLC now owns 20,320,769 shares of the technology company’s stock worth $2,228,172,000 after purchasing an additional 2,013,047 shares during the last quarter. Baillie Gifford & Co. increased its holdings in Trade Desk by 4.7% during the 3rd quarter. Baillie Gifford & Co. now owns 38,716,074 shares of the technology company’s stock valued at $4,245,218,000 after purchasing an additional 1,720,650 shares during the period. International Assets Investment Management LLC raised its position in Trade Desk by 10,856.6% during the 3rd quarter. International Assets Investment Management LLC now owns 1,572,820 shares of the technology company’s stock valued at $172,460,000 after purchasing an additional 1,558,465 shares during the last quarter. Finally, Marshall Wace LLP lifted its holdings in Trade Desk by 100.2% in the 2nd quarter. Marshall Wace LLP now owns 1,743,369 shares of the technology company’s stock worth $170,275,000 after buying an additional 872,555 shares during the period. 67.77% of the stock is owned by hedge funds and other institutional investors.
About Trade Desk
The Trade Desk, Inc operates as a technology company in the United States and internationally. The company offers a self-service cloud-based platform that allows buyers to plan, manage, optimize, and measure data-driven digital advertising campaigns across various ad formats and channels, including video, display, audio, digital-out-of-home, native, and social on various devices, such as computers, mobile devices, televisions, and streaming devices.
See Also
- Five stocks we like better than Trade Desk
- What is the Euro STOXX 50 Index?
- Insiders Are Selling, But These 3 Stocks Are Must-Buys
- Are These Liquid Natural Gas Stocks Ready For An Upside Bounce?
- Rivian Defies Doubters: Delivery Triumph Fuels Stock Surge
- What is a buyback in stocks? A comprehensive guide for investors
- Hindenburg Short Report Slams Carvana Over Alleged ‘Grift’
Receive News & Ratings for Trade Desk Daily - Enter your email address below to receive a concise daily summary of the latest news and analysts' ratings for Trade Desk and related companies with MarketBeat.com's FREE daily email newsletter.